A normal service has resumed on the Norwich to London Liverpool Street train line.
As reported, Greater Anglia services to the capital were disrupted earlier today due to an electrical supply problem between Diss and Stowmarket.
The problem delayed trains between Norwich and Stowmarket by up to 30 minutes, and meant a reduced service was running between Norwich and London Liverpool Street with one train an hour each way.
